What technology helps archeologists find objects underground?

Respuesta :

JustSomeBigBraindude
JustSomeBigBraindude JustSomeBigBraindude
  • 16-02-2022

Answer:

Ground-penetrating radar

Explanation:

Ground-penetrating radars use radio wave frequencies to find objects underground and send the information back to the archeologists
